Michel Platini and Sepp Blatter has been suspended for 90 days by Fifa’s ethics committee.
But now the details of the shutdown can be much longer than that – because the payment from Blatter to Platini may be classified as financial crime.
– It would mean that Blatter and Platini for five years not even allowed to enter an arena, says a source to the Welt am Sonntag.
Last week came the news the FIFA Ethics Committee closes by Sepp Blatter and Michel Platini for 90 days.
Even FIFA Secretary General Jerome Valcke was turned off as long, while the organization’s former president Chung Mong-joon gets banned for six years.
The reason that Blatter and Platini was turned off is that Blatter should have paid 17.2 million crowns to Platini for the mission that the Frenchman should have done for Fifa 1998-2002.
“The suspensions come into effective immediately, “wrote the FIFA then in a statement.
But now the information on the two football bosses can be turned off for much longer than that.
A source of the German Welt am Sonntag states namely that the payment is likely to be judged as financial crime.
And would that be the case, the two can be turned off as long as five years.
– It would mean that Blatter and Platini for five years not even allowed to enter an arena, the source said the newspaper under the German Bild.
